Although this is an anniversary card I think it would easily make a Valentines card too
The size of this card is 8" x 8"
I matted red spotty paper onto craft card
I then used a Spellbinders die to make the edge for my pocket which is stuck down on 3 sides with red liner tape leaving the opening at the top for the tags to slot into
My flowers are made by rolling up lace ribbon, which is something I learned from Sue Wilson's blog
My images are Lili of the Vally, which I coloured with Copic Alcohol Markers which are matted onto patterned paper and then onto craft card which is cut into the tag shape.
